Setting a Password for the Options Menu

To maintain the security of your VisitorRego system, we offer a feature that allows you to password protect the Options Menu. This feature serves to prevent unauthorised access to critical settings, ensuring that only authorised personnel can make modifications. By implementing password protection, you can fortify the integrity of your VisitorRego system and maintain control over essential configurations.

The Options Menu contains most of VisitorRego's settings. To prevent unauthorised changes, you can apply password protection to this section.

Setting up the password


To set a password, from VisitorRego's Admin mode, select Options> General tab, then expand the General section.



Select the Password field.
Enter your desired password into the blank field.



Close out of the System Setup window to hold the changes.

The Options menu will now be password protected.

Using the password


From VisitorRego's Admin mode, select Options.



A window will appear, prompting you to enter the password.
Enter the password, then select the 'Go To Options' button.



The options menu will open, allowing you to make changes.
